Transforming Arid Landscapes: Trinasolar's Impactful Innovations

Transforming the Gobi Desert with Trinasolar's Vertex Modules
In the vast Gobi Desert, innovative solar energy technologies are making significant strides toward ecological recovery. Trinasolar has made a remarkable impact by supplying high-performance Vertex series modules. These modules have been integral in transforming arid landscapes into sustainable energy havens. With the installation of 100MW of Vertex modules in Jinta, the region is now an emerging model for green energy generation.
Harnessing the Power of the Sun
The construction of the solar power plant harnesses the potential of over 3,200 hours of sunshine annually, making it a prime location for photovoltaic development. Currently operating at full capacity, this 500MW project produces around 736.5 million kWh of electricity every year. This output not only reduces reliance on coal by saving approximately 300,000 tons but also cuts CO? emissions significantly, totaling over 800,000 tons annually. Additionally, particulate matter emissions are reduced by nearly 4,000 tons, showcasing the project's comprehensive environmental benefits.
Enhancing Energy Efficiency and Reliability
Trinasolar's Vertex modules utilize advanced 210mm technology, offering exceptional power output and efficiency. Their robust design ensures reliable performance even in harsh conditions typical of arid environments, such as extreme temperatures and sandstorms. This technology not only lowers the levelized cost of electricity (LCOE) but also guarantees a steady energy yield throughout the year.
Ecological Benefits and Sustainable Practices
The project highlights the dual benefits of energy generation and ecological restoration. Cao Yunduan, Head of Global Branding and Marketing at Trinasolar, emphasized the transformative nature of solar power in rehabilitating degraded land. By stabilizing soil temperatures and reducing water evaporation, solar panels not only generate clean energy but also improve the ecosystem, offering a sustainable solution to address climate challenges.
Recent Projects and Future Endeavors
Trinasolar continues to showcase its leadership in solar technology through various recent projects. A notable 1.3GW solar-storage plant in northwestern China has recently been connected to the grid, exclusively powered by Trinasolar's Vertex N modules. Additionally, an agrivoltaics power initiative in Guizhou province, equipped with Trinasolar's Vertex N 720W series modules, has successfully been grid-connected with a capacity of 67.5MW. Looking ahead, a 1GW solar-storage project under construction in northwest China will feature 210MW of these high-efficiency modules, expected to be operational by year's end.
